Electricity Rates in Florida, NY

The average residential electricity rate in Florida, NY is 19.0¢/kWh based on 2024 EIA data. Orange & Rockland Utils Inc provides electricity to the area. This is 11.8% above the New York state average.

Estimated Monthly Electric Bill

Based on the average residential rate of 19.0¢/kWh and typical US household usage of 886 kWh/month:

Florida monthly bill $168.34
Florida annual cost $2020.08
New York avg. monthly $150.62
National avg. monthly $157.53
